
Pwe (traditional performance)
Pwe, short for "traditional performance," refers to the cultural and artistic expressions that are rooted in a community’s history, customs, and local practices. It includes various forms such as music, dance, storytelling, and rituals that are passed down through generations. Pwe serves to preserve cultural identity, strengthen social bonds, and maintain a connection to the community’s heritage. Unlike modern or commercial entertainment, it is often performed in communal settings with a focus on cultural significance rather than profit, providing a meaningful way for communities to celebrate and sustain their unique traditions.
